The Ovation of the Seas Royal Caribbean offers several of Royal Caribbean's exclusive activities such as a bar with a robotic bartender, the Northstar observation capsule, the Flowrider artificial surf wave, and an indoor skydiving chamber. On top of that, experience rare amenities like a bumper car track, a roller skating rink, and an ice skating rink.
The Ovation of the Seas Royal Caribbean also offers a spa, four pools, an outdoor movie theater, ten jacuzzis, a solarium, a gym, a basketball court, and a casino.
